A Protector’s Obsession & Leagues Cup Suspension
Cheuko’s dedication is so pronounced that it recently led to a suspension from the Leagues Cup, the tournament featuring clubs from major League Soccer and the Mexican League. On July 30, following an Inter Miami victory against Atlas, Cheuko was suspended for “inappropriate conduct” after entering a restricted area without proper credentials.
According to a statement released by the Leagues Cup disciplinary commitee, cheuko entered the field of play after a dispute erupted between players from both teams. He reportedly “pushed two Atlas players to separate them from Messi,” demonstrating his unwavering commitment to the soccer star’s protection. This incident occurred after Cheuko had already been previously barred from the touchline during Inter Miami matches, where he diligently prevented fans from approaching Messi.
